What is the typical price range for 5 mg Enalapril?
The cost of 5 mg Enalapril can vary, but it is generally available at an affordable price point. Prices can range from approximately $8 to $27 for a 30-day supply of 5 mg tablets, depending on the pharmacy and whether a prescription discount card is used [1].
How does insurance affect Enalapril 5 mg cost?
Insurance coverage significantly impacts the out-of-pocket expense for Enalapril 5 mg. Many insurance plans cover generic medications like Enalapril, which can reduce the cost to a copay, often between $0 and $10 for a 30-day supply. Without insurance, the price can be considerably higher, as indicated by the broader price range [1].
What factors influence the price of Enalapril?
Several factors contribute to the fluctuating price of Enalapril 5 mg. These include the specific manufacturer of the generic drug, the retail pharmacy where it is purchased, and the availability of discount coupons or patient assistance programs. The dosage form and the quantity of tablets in a prescription also play a role [1].
When does Enalapril's patent protection expire?
Enalapril, originally marketed as Vasotec, has been off-patent for many years, allowing for the widespread availability of generic versions. Patent expiry dates are critical for determining when generic competition can enter the market, and for Enalapril, this has already occurred, leading to lower prices [2]. Are there any alternative medications to Enalapril 5 mg?
Yes, other ACE inhibitors serve as alternatives to Enalapril, including lisinopril, benazepril, and ramipril. Additionally, different classes of drugs are used to treat conditions like hypertension and heart failure, such as angiotensin II receptor blockers (ARBs), calcium channel blockers, and diuretics [4].

What is the difference between brand-name Vasotec and generic Enalapril?
The primary difference between brand-name Vasotec and generic Enalapril is the manufacturer and, consequently, the price. Generic versions contain the same active ingredient, dosage, safety, and effectiveness as the brand-name drug but are produced by different companies after the original patent expires [5].
